To manage camera access on Android, go to Settings > Security & privacy > Privacy > Permission manager > Camera to control individual apps, or use the Quick Settings (swipe down twice) to toggle all camera access on/off globally for privacy. You grant permissions per app (Allow only while using, Ask every time, or Deny) to control when apps like social media or video call tools can use your camera, ensuring you maintain control over your device’s camera.
Granting Camera Access to Specific Apps (Per-App)
Open Settings: Find and tap the Settings app icon on your phone.
Navigate to Permissions: Go to Security & privacy > Privacy > Permission manager (or search “Permission Manager” in Settings).
Select Camera: Tap on Camera to see a list of apps.
Manage Permissions: Tap on a specific app (e.g., Instagram, Zoom) and choose your preferred setting:
Allow only while using the app: The best balance for most apps.
Ask every time: Prompts you each time the app needs the camera.
Don’t allow: Blocks camera access entirely.

Quick Settings for Global Control
Swipe down twice: from the top of your screen to open Quick Settings.
Look for the Camera access or Camera tile (you might need to tap the edit icon to add it).
Tap the tile to toggle camera access on or off for all apps, a quick way to block everything.

General Tips
App-Specific Shortcut: Press and hold the Camera app icon, tap the ‘i’ (info) icon, then go to Permissions to adjust settings.
For Web Browsers: In your browser (like Chrome), tap the lock icon in the address bar, go to Website Settings, and set Camera to “Ask” or “Allow”.

Enable the camera permission on a mobile browser
If you’ve disabled the camera permission on a website and need to use the camera, you can manually re-enable the permission on your mobile browser.
Enable permissions on Chrome
- In the upper-right, tap the 3-dot menu .
- Tap Settings.
- Tap Site Settings | select Camera.
- Expand the “Blocked” section and tap the appropriate site.
- Tap Allow.
- Tap the Lock icon .
- Tap Clear cookies and site data.
- Refresh the page to allow the camera permission prompt to reappear.
